Job Summary
Monitor business processes, ensure data integrity through daily, weekly, and period reporting, and coordinate material movements with department handlers to guarantee accurate transactions. Review documentation, identify root causes of data errors, and suggest improvements while providing SAP and scanner training to team members. Manage production readiness by following schedules and BOM lists, complete cycle counting and write-off reporting, and maintain accurate inventory inputs. Ensure all materials are correctly labeled, adhere to safety policies and manufacturing standards, and coordinate training for floor leads on BOM usage.
